在电脑日常使用中,我们总会遇到一些需要重复执行的任务,比如自动清理磁盘、安装软件、备份重要文件等。这时,Windows批处理文件就能大显身手。批处理文件是一种特殊的脚本文件,可以自动执行一系列命令。下面,我将为你详细讲解如何打造个性化Windows批处理文件,轻松解决日常电脑问题。
一、了解批处理文件
- 什么是批处理文件?
批处理文件是一种文本文件,扩展名为.bat。它包含了Windows操作系统可识别和执行的命令。
- 批处理文件的作用?
批处理文件可以简化重复性的任务,提高工作效率。例如,我们可以通过编写批处理文件自动完成以下操作:
- 自动备份重要文件
- 清理磁盘空间
- 更新系统软件
- 自定义桌面背景
二、编写批处理文件
- 打开记事本:
打开Windows自带的记事本,这是编写批处理文件最常用的工具。
- 编写命令:
在记事本中输入需要执行的命令。例如,以下命令用于清空回收站:
rd /s /q %userprofile%\AppData\Local\Temp\*.*
del /q %userprofile%\AppData\Local\Microsoft\Windows\INetCache\*.*
del /q %userprofile%\AppData\Local\Microsoft\Windows\Temporary Internet Files\*.*
del /q %userprofile%\AppData\Local\Microsoft\Windows\INetCache2\*.*
del /q %userprofile%\AppData\Local\Microsoft\Windows\Temporary Internet Files2\*.*
del /q %userprofile%\AppData\Local\Microsoft\Windows\INetCache3\*.*
del /q %userprofile%\AppData\Local\Microsoft\Windows\Temporary Internet Files3\*.*
del /q %userprofile%\AppData\Local\Microsoft\Windows\INetCache4\*.*
del /q %userprofile%\AppData\Local\Microsoft\Windows\Temporary Internet Files4\*.*
- 保存文件:
将文件保存为.bat格式,例如clean.bat。
- 运行批处理文件:
双击保存的批处理文件,即可执行其中的命令。
三、个性化批处理文件
- 设置参数:
在批处理文件中,我们可以通过设置参数来实现个性化。例如,以下命令可以清空指定目录下的所有文件:
@echo off
set "dir=%~1"
rd /s /q "%dir%"
运行时,只需要将目录路径作为参数传入即可,例如:
clean.bat C:\Users\username\Documents
- 添加逻辑判断:
在批处理文件中,我们可以使用if等逻辑判断语句来实现更复杂的操作。例如,以下命令可以检查磁盘空间,并在空间不足时提醒用户:
@echo off
set "freeSpace=%~2"
if "%freeSpace%" geq "10GB" (
echo 磁盘空间充足
) else (
echo 磁盘空间不足,请清理磁盘
)
运行时,需要指定磁盘空间大小作为参数,例如:
clean.bat C:\ 10GB
四、总结
通过学习本文,相信你已经掌握了如何打造个性化Windows批处理文件。批处理文件可以帮助我们轻松解决日常电脑问题,提高工作效率。赶快动手尝试吧!
